Norbert Scheuer (born 1951) is a German author who also worked as a systems programmer. His novels include Überm Rauschen (2009), Die Sprache der Vögel (2015), Am Grund des Universums (2017), and Winterbienen (2019). Überm Rauschen was shortlisted for the German Book Prize and was selected as Cologne and the region’s “Book for the City” in 2010. Die Sprache der Vögel was nominated for the Leipzig Book Fair Prize. Winterbienen was also shortlisted for the German Book Prize and received the Wilhelm Raabe Prize and the Evangelical Book Prize.
